## Generating Device Tree Binaries
|
||||
|
||||
The device tree files for the various FPGA's Wally supports, as well as QEMU's device tree for the virt machine, are located in the `./devicetree` subdirectory. These device tree files are necessary for the boot process. In order to build the device tree binaries (.dtb) from the device tree sources (.dts), we can build all of them at once using:
|
||||
|
||||
$ make generate BUILDROOT=path/to/buildroot
|
||||
|
||||
Or for the default buildroot location:
|
||||
|
||||
$ make generate
